Better error when process type does not exist (and in general on excon errors) #153

  1) This buildpack installs node and yarn and calls assets:precompile
     Failure/Error:
       app.run_multi("which node") do |out, status|
         expect(out.strip).to_not be_empty
         expect(status.success?).to be_truthy
       end

     Excon::Error::NotFound:
       Expected([200, 201, 202, 204, 206, 304, 429]) <=> Actual(404 Not Found)
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/excon-0.78.0/lib/excon/middlewares/expects.rb:13:in `response_call'
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/excon-0.78.0/lib/excon/middlewares/response_parser.rb:12:in `response_call'
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/excon-0.78.0/lib/excon/connection.rb:456:in `response'
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/excon-0.78.0/lib/excon/connection.rb:287:in `request'
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/heroics-0.1.1/lib/heroics/link.rb:118:in `block in request_with_cache'
     # /Users/rschneeman/.gem/ruby/2.7.2/gems/rate_throttle_client-0.1.2/lib/rate_throttle_client/clients/exponential_increase_proportional_remaining_decrease.rb:17:in `call'

This is caused because there is no web process type on this app. We should include the path and the error message in the output:

$ heroku api PATCH /apps/hatchet-t-f1811bf539/formation/web --body '{"size": "Standard-1X"}'
PATCH api.heroku.com/apps/hatchet-t-f1811bf539/formation/web... 404
 ›   Error: Couldn't find that process type (web).
 ›
 ›   Error ID: not_found

This comes from the platform api which uses heroics
